Michigan State University is a popular choice for individuals pursuing a master's degree in curriculum and instruction. Michigan State is a very large public university located in the small city of East Lansing. This isn't the only ranking where the school placed. It's also #1 in quality for master's degrees in curriculum and instruction in Michigan.
There were about 61 curriculum and instruction students who graduated with this degree at Michigan State in the most recent data year.
After graduation, curriculum master's recipients typically earn around $44,600 in the first five years of their career.

Grand Valley State University is one of the most popular schools in the United States for getting a master's degree in curriculum and instruction. Located in the large suburb of Allendale, GVSU is a public university with a fairly large student population. Potential students might also be interested to know that the school ranks #3 in quality for master's degrees in curriculum and instruction in Michigan.
There were about 60 curriculum and instruction students who graduated with this degree at GVSU in the most recent year we have data available.
Master's graduates who receive their degree from the curriculum program earn about $43,700 in their early career salary.

You'll be surrounded by many like-minded peers at Central Michigan University if you want to pursue a master's degree in curriculum and instruction. Located in the distant town of Mount Pleasant, Central Michigan is a public university with a large student population. You also may be intersted to know that the school ranks #4 in quality for master's degrees in curriculum and instruction in Michigan.
There were roughly 48 curriculum and instruction students who graduated with this degree at Central Michigan in the most recent year we have data available.
Master's students who receive their degree from the curriculum program earn an average of $43,900 in the first couple years of their career.
